Handover Note — Gross-Margin Review

From: R. Falbeck
To: T. Ansorel

The margin review on the Lunawick product line is half complete. Freight and packaging drove most of the 2.1-point erosion; supplier renegotiation with Dornell Fabrication is underway. Finance team has the reconciliation workbook and should finish the variance bridge by month end.

Pricing actions are out of scope until the review closes. The confidential note below covers where we intend to take this next.

management briefing: Only 33 of the 504 pilot accounts renewed Holox, so a churn review is set for August 1. Fenysix Logistics is in early talks to buy Zoroxix Group for about $459.9 million.

Visiting contractors working on the Larkspin prototype must enter the workshop through the B2 service corridor, never the main assembly floor. Sign in at the Foxhollow loading desk first and collect eye protection from the rack by the inner door. The workshop door is on a timed lock and re-secures after eight seconds, so do not hold it open for others; each person must badge through individually. If your contractor badge has not yet been activated, enter the temporary door code shown below.

turnstile pass: bdg-YEOZLM-79341408

Heads up: if the Lintrock baseline file in the Quarrow repo drifts from main, CI fails with a "stale baseline" error even when the code is fine. Quick fix is to regenerate the baseline on a clean checkout and re-push. If a customer build is blocked, confirm the failing run matches the token below before escalating.

build token for yadug-yagag: htk21_c863c33eb8b82c0c9c152

Finance review — franchise agreement, for the incoming director. The Solvena Grill franchise deal closed on standard terms: 6% royalty, five-year term, exclusivity across the Ardenmoor corridor. Upfront fee received in full. Marketing contributions begin month four. No material risks flagged by legal. Context on our plans appears below.

internal memo for tagag-yawig: Project Wenir slips by one quarter because of the audit delay.